diff

Etymology

noun

  1. (slang) Clipping of difference.
    A peach and an apricot? What's the diff?
    [Pogo:] A woman outthunk is a woman scorned and you know what's got no fury like that! … Mus' I tell you? It's Sunday. [Albert:] What's the diff? Tell away. [Pogo, whispering:] Hell. March 13 1960, Walt Kelly, Pogo, Sunday, comic strip, page 277
  2. (computing) Any program which compares two files or sets of files and outputs a description of the differences between them.
  3. (computing) The output of a diff program, a diff file.
    I didn't want to waste people's time telling them things they already knew. It's more efficient just to give them the diffs. 2004, Paul Graham, Great Hackers, Essay
  4. (automotive) Abbreviation of differential: the differential gear in an automobile.
    Many operators cursed the early diff and driveline set-ups[.] 2000, Bob Foster, Birdum or Bust!, Henley Beach, SA: Seaview Press, page 45
  5. (medicine) Abbreviation of differential: differential of types of white blood cell in a complete blood count.
    Hemoccult emesis and stool, CBC with diff, PT/PTT, type and cross for PRBCs. 2006, “Gastroenterology: Esophageal Varices”, in Steven E. Diaz, The Little Black Book of Emergency Medicine (Jones and Bartlett's Little Black Book Series), 2nd edition, Sudbury, MA: Jones and Bartlett Publishers, page 103
  6. (climbing) A difficult route.

verb

  1. (transitive, computing) To run a diff program on (files or items) so as to produce a description of the differences between them, as for a patch file.
    As we move through this chapter, you will quickly see the benefits of diffing code changes to drivers, libraries, and applications. 2011, Gray Hat Hacking : The Ethical Hacker's Handbook, 3rd edition, New York: McGraw-Hill, →OCLC, page 484
  2. (transitive, computing) To compare two files or other objects, manually or otherwise.

adj

  1. Abbreviation of different.
    I don't think it's any diff then in grade school when someone said "come on take a drag it will make you look cool" Aug 15 2000, ZedMan2K, “Anti-Leiberman Backlash Already”, in alt.religion.christian.baptist (Usenet)
    Is there a way to tell it to pick a diff one by default? 25 Aug 2006, jes.t.er, “Character names”, in alt.games.warcraft (Usenet)

Attribution / Disclaimer All definitions come directly from Wiktionary using the Wiktextract library. We do not edit or curate the definitions for any words, if you feel the definition listed is incorrect or offensive please suggest modifications directly to the source (wiktionary/diff), any changes made to the source will update on this page periodically.